Output 0910fbf52bbf1dd96972d808ba1348a4feb69e85cdacc1868103e4ffd64fadc8:218

value
66388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d2dd16bc6c8f4973ef4e404b0e215d36091f44 OP_EQUAL
address
3KzsfyJdLTPVEEPV9qVhbfhbsyW6LwmLiZ
transaction
0910fbf52bbf1dd96972d808ba1348a4feb69e85cdacc1868103e4ffd64fadc8
confirmations
83090
spent
true